Leveraging BIM for Optimized Architectural Design

Building Information Modeling (BIM) has revolutionized the architectural design process, enabling designers to create more optimized and sustainable buildings. By integrating diverse disciplines into a more info single platform, BIM enables collaborative workflows, enhancing communication and coordination among architects, engineers, and contractors. This integrated approach leads to decreased design errors, streamlined construction processes, and improved project outcomes.

  • Moreover, BIM allows for comprehensive visualization of the building throughout its lifecycle, from conception to demolition.
  • As a result, architects can assess design alternatives in a virtual environment, identifying potential problems early on and mitigating them efficiently.
  • Finally, BIM empowers architects to develop buildings that are not only aesthetically pleasing but also functional, sustainable, and cost-effective.

Driving Construction with BIM for Architects

Building Information Modeling (BIM) is rapidly transforming the construction industry, offering architects powerful tools to optimize design efficiency and project outcomes. By integrating BIM into their workflow, architects can synchronize seamlessly with stakeholders, represent complex designs in 3D, and uncover potential issues early in the design phase. This collaborative approach minimizes costly errors, streamlines construction processes, and ultimately produces projects faster and more efficiently.

  • BIM allows architects to create detailed 3D models of buildings, enabling them to analyze design options and identify potential conflicts before construction begins.
  • Automated processes for generating construction documents reduce manual labor and lower the risk of errors.
  • Real-time collaboration between architects, engineers, and contractors through BIM platforms strengthens communication and supports informed decision-making throughout the project lifecycle.
